Hello everyone. Trying to figure out why my brother in laws eheim 2215's water flow is weak. he said that it used to stream out of the tube fast and steady but now it is a weak stream. Any ideas on what is the problem. I myself own a 2217 and no problems at all.
 
Maybe the impeller is getting algea/brown gunk buildup.

I know on my Aquaclear 20 (not the same thing but) the impeller gets slowed down by the algea/brown gunk building up.

I give it a good rinse with a hose and it flows like crazy again.
 
Can you give us more information on its service life ? It could be anything from it being clogged up (Like they are supposed to get they are a filter) To something like white algae in the intake. We need a bit more info bud.
 
It is fairly new. My brother in law said he hooked it up in January 09. He has cleaned it. Took it apart. Dont know what else he can do.
 
I experienced the same problem with my 2217. EHEIM (www.EHEIM.com) recommended to fill the canister with water after all media is in place. With the tubing connectors in closed position, fill inlet and outlet tubing with water as well. I made all necessary connections, plugged it in, it primed, and a steady strong stream was flowing again out of the outlet. Don't forget to 'VASELINE' all rubber gaskets, small and large.
